Medical Administrative Assistant Dia Health San Antonio, TX Job Details Full-time $17.32 - $18.35 an hour 12 hours ago Benefits Health insurance Dental insurance 401(k) Paid time off Vision insurance 401(k) matching Employee discount Professional development assistance Life insurance Qualifications Availity Patient scheduling systems Managed care Electronic health records (EHR) management Accounts receivable management Health insurance policy knowledge Administrative experience Records management Attention to detail Organizational skills Adaptability Managing patient records Medical terminology Medical debt collection accounts Patient collections management Full Job Description Job Overview Join our dynamic healthcare team as a Medical Administrative Assistant, where your organizational skills and healthcare knowledge will drive smooth clinic operations and exceptional patient experiences. In this vital role, you will serve as the backbone of administrative functions, ensuring efficient management of patient records, insurance processing, and appointment scheduling. Your proactive approach and attention to detail will help foster a welcoming environment for patients and support our healthcare providers in delivering top-quality care. Responsibilities Greet patients warmly and assist with check-in procedures, ensuring all necessary documentation is complete and accurate Manage electronic health records (EHR) systems by updating patient information, scheduling appointments, and maintaining data integrity Verify insurance coverage, process claims, and handle third-party billing to ensure timely reimbursement Coordinate with managed care organizations and health insurance providers to facilitate authorization and claim submissions Support revenue cycle management by tracking payments, following up on unpaid claims, and managing billing inquiries Answer incoming calls professionally, schedule appointments, and provide information about services offered Maintain compliance with healthcare regulations and confidentiality standards while managing sensitive patient information Requirements Proven experience in medical administration or a related healthcare support role Strong knowledge of health insurance processes, managed care policies, and third-party billing procedures Familiarity with electronic health records (EHR) management systems and medical terminology Excellent organizational skills with the ability to multitask efficiently in a fast-paced environment Effective communication skills to interact confidently with patients, providers, and insurance representatives Knowledge of revenue cycle management practices to optimize billing workflows and collections Ability to adapt quickly to new technologies and healthcare protocols Join us in making a difference by supporting healthcare teams with your energetic approach and meticulous attention to detail.
